Nature
Birdwatch From Florida (4x17)
Air date: May 04, 1986
Chronicling a weeklong series of bird-watching activities at sites that include the Anhinga Trail in the Everglades, Tampa Bay Island and Port Orange.
- Premiered: Oct 1982
- Episodes: 678
- Followers: 67
- Running
- PBS
- Wednesday at 20